The A1 Movers exam, formerly known as Cambridge English: Movers (YLE Movers), is one of the official Cambridge English Qualifications for young learners and represents the next step in a child’s English language learning journey.

The A1 Movers exam is the second of three Cambridge English Qualifications designed for young learners. These tests introduce children to everyday written and spoken English and are an excellent way for them to gain confidence and improve their English.

The A1 Movers exam is written around familiar topics and focus on the skills needed to communicate effectively in English: Listening, Speaking, Reading and Writing.

Key facts

CEFR level:A1 What's this?
Test format:Paper-based
No. of papers: 3
Exam length:About 1 hour

A1 Movers can help your child:

  • understand basic instructions or take part in simple conversations
  • understand basic notices, instructions or information
  • complete basic forms and write notes, including times, dates and places.
Reasons to choose the A1 Movers:

  • There’s no pass or fail – every child gets a Cambridge English certificate which celebrates their achievements.
  • The test uses realistic everyday situations to bring learning to life.
  • The test covers all major varieties of English (e.g. British English, American English).
  • There’s a huge range of free and paid-for support.
